文摘A simple, mild and green approach has been developed for the synthesis of asymmetrical heterobiaryls under the irradiation of visible light without any oxidants and promoting reagents through using Pd/Ce O2 nanocomposite photocatalyst. This method can tolerate considerable functional groups such as electrondonating groups and electron-withdrawing groups through CààC cross-coupling. Moreover, we obtain the products with moderate yields in an efficient way. Finally, a plausible mechanism is proposed.

文摘A new method for the synthesis of 3-thioazaspiro[4,5]trienones was developed using Pd nanoparticle catalysts,which are highly efficient,environmentally friendly and recyclable.Alkynes and thiophene phenols are effectively cyclized by Pd/ZrO2 catalyst under visible light irradiation.The present protocol simply utilizes visible light as the safe and ecofriendly energy source,and the Pd/ZrO2 nanocomposite as photocatalyst provides a simple and practical approach to various 3-thioazaspiro[4,5]trienones in moderate conditions to high yields.
